What paint is used for the samples?

All samples are painted in an eggshell base product.

All our paints are purchased from and tinted by their respective brands. We ensure that the tinting machines are calibrated regularly, and colour check our samples often to ensure colour accuracy.

Where can I use my samples?

Your samples can be placed on many surfaces such as plain drywall, painted drywall, over cabinetry, on some wood + veneer surfaces, or whatever you're looking to paint or compare colours to!  We've had great results with no damage being done to surfaces we've tested. That said, care should be taken with newly painted surfaces + other delicate areas (such as chipped or peeling surfaces), or plaster walls however. We bear no responsibility if damage occurs as there are factors out of our control why this could occur, but shouldn't happen when used properly. 

Will the colours be consistent with my local store?

Accurately representing colours is our number one priority, as colours are our business, we take this very seriously. We make every possible effort to ensure that every sample that leaves our facility is accurate in colour and sheen. With that being said, there are inaccuracies within tinting machines being used across the country. These machines need to be calibrated frequently to ensure accurate tinting. Furthermore, the swatch cards you receive from paint stores are painted with a special lacquer and can sometimes differ in the final representation to painted swatches and walls.

Bases, sheen, paint brand, etc, are all factors that can affect final colour as well; paint is a tricky thing! We do our best to aim for accuracy, but at the end of the day, the swatches are a representation of what the paint colour should be, but there may still be differences to your final painted project/product due to many different factors involved.
